﻿body{width:100%; height:100%; margin:0px auto; padding:0px; font-family:微软雅黑;}
body,form{margin:0;padding:0; font-family:微软雅黑;}
input{vertical-align:middle;outline:none;}
textarea{vertical-align:top;outline:none;resize:none;}
img{border:0;outline:none;}
div,ul,li{font-size:12px;font-family:微软雅黑; padding:0px; margin:0px;}
a{color:#333;text-decoration:none;}
a:hover{color:#1680d6;}
.l{float:left;}
.r{float:right;}
.c{clear:both;}
.dis{display:none;}
.mc{margin:0 auto;}
.bt{border:1px solid #B0D4EC;border-top:2px solid #B0D4EC;}
img{border:none}

#imgcode{cursor:pointer;}

/*padding*/
.pt10{padding-top:10px;}
.p10{padding:10px;}
.p20{padding:20px;}

/*margin*/
.mt5{margin-top:5px;}
.mt10{margin-top:12px;}
.mr10{margin-right:10px;}
.m10{margin:10px;}

/*color*/
.c9{color:#999;}



/*header*/
#header{width:100%;height:154px;background:url(../images/header.jpg) repeat-x;margin:0 auto;}
#hd_toubu{width:100%; height:154px; margin:0px auto; background:url(../images/hd_toubu.jpg) no-repeat center;}
.hd_zhong{width:1004px; height:154px; margin:0px auto; font-family:‘微软雅黑’}
.toubu_top{width:250px; height:80px; padding-top:24px;padding-left:750px; float:left; overflow:hidden;}

.toubu_top b{width:250px; float:left; font-size:20px; color:#f44101; }

/*####  sousuo  ####*/
.sousuo{width:250px; margin-top:10px; height:auto; float:left; overflow:hidden}



/*#header .r{width:280px;height:34px;padding:0 0 0 6px;display:block;background:url(../images/bg_search_ip.gif) no-repeat left top;margin:20px 0 0 0;overflow:hidden;}
#header .r input{margin:0;padding:0;border:0;vertical-align:middle;}
#header .r .keyword{border:0;width:206px;}*/

/*nav*/
#nav{}
.menu{margin:0px auto;height:50px;line-height:50px;overflow:hidden;width:890px;}
.menu li{float:left;width:109px;overflow:hidden;}
.menu li a{color:#fff;font-size:16px;text-align:center;width:109px;height:50px;line-height:50px;display:block;outline:none;}
.menu li a:hover{background:#1581d7;color:#ff0;width:109px;height:50px;}
.menu .hover a{background:#1581d7;color:#ff0;font-size:16px;text-align:center;width:109px;height:50px;line-height:50px;display:block;outline:none;}
.menu li.jian{width:2px; height:50px; float:left; background:url(../images/jian.png) no-repeat;}
.menu li .subnav{margin:-4px 0 0 0;padding:0;position:absolute;z-index:999;display:none;}
.menu li .subnav dt a{display:block;width:109px;height:35px;line-height:35px;text-align:center;background:#1581d7;color:#fff;font-size:12px;border-bottom:1px solid #109cef;}
.menu li .subnav dt a:hover{background:#109cef;}


/*############  box  ##############*/
#box{width:1004px; height:auto; margin:0px auto; padding-top:20px; overflow:hidden}
.box{width:1004px; height:auto; margin:0px auto; overflow:hidden}





.company{width:412px; height:auto; float:left; overflow:hidden}
.company_tit{width:412px; height:20px; float:left; background:url(../images/company_tit.jpg) no-repeat 95px 6px; margin:10px 0px; color:#1680d6; font-size:18px;}
.company_tit a,.news_tit a{float:right; font-size:14px;}
.company_txt{ line-height:28px; padding-top:8px; font-size:14px;}

.newlb{ padding-top:10px;list-style:none; clear:both;}
.newlb li{width:100%;height:30px;line-height:30px;font-family:微软雅黑; background:url(../images/s_new.jpg) no-repeat 3px 11px; text-indent:15px; border-bottom:1px dashed #dadada; overflow:hidden}
.newlb li span{float:right;color:#999;}
.newlb li a{ text-indent:30px;}

/*######  news  ######*/
.news{width:280px; height:auto; float:left;overflow:hidden}
.news_tit{width:280px; height:20px; float:left; background:url(../images/news_tit.jpg) no-repeat 85px 6px; margin:10px 0px; color:#1680d6; font-size:18px;}
.news_txt{width:280px; height:auto; float:left; overflow:hidden}





.product_tit{width:741px; height:50px; margin:0px auto; background:url(../images/product.jpg) no-repeat bottom; padding-top:12px; color:#1680d6; font-size:18px; line-height:36px;}
.product_tit span{ text-transform:uppercase; font-size:16px; color:#cfcfcf}
.product_tit a{float:right; color:#212121;font-size:12px;}
.product_txt{width:741px; float:left; padding-top:20px;}

.dbxg_tit{width:102px; height:42px; float:left; background:#ff9000; font-size:16px; line-height:42px; text-align:center; color:#fff;}
.dbxg_txt{width:900px; height:40px; float:left; background:#fff; border:1px solid #e8e8e8}
.fl_hx{border-bottom:0;margin:0;padding:0;list-style:none;}
.fl_hx li{ float:left; line-height:42px;}
.fl_hx li a{padding-left:20px;font-size:14px;}
.fl_hx li a:hover{color:#1680d7;}

/*foot*/
#footer{width:1004px; margin:0px auto;background:#0196f5; border-top:6px solid #0079c7; margin-top:12px;}
.foot{width:1004px; height:auto; margin:0px auto; color:#fff; line-height:30px; padding:5px 0px; overflow:hidden}

/*#######  side  #######*/
#side,.side2{width:244px; height:auto; float:left; overflow:hidden}
.side1_tit{width:244px; height:39px; float:left; background:url(../images/side.jpg) no-repeat; font-size:18px; color:#fff; text-indent:21px; line-height:36px; overflow:hidden}
.side1_tit span{ font-family:Arial; font-size:16px; text-transform:uppercase;}
.side1_txt{width:242px; height:auto; border:1px solid #cdcdcd; float:left; padding:10px 0px; line-height:30px; text-indent:20px; overflow:hidden}

.sidelb_tit{width:244px; height:53px; float:left; background:url(../images/sidelb.jpg) no-repeat; font-size:16px; color:#cd2a2f; line-height:53px; overflow:hidden}
.sidelb_tit i{color:#404145}

.list{border-bottom:0;margin:0;padding:0;list-style:none;}
.list li{width:224px; margin:0px auto; overflow:hidden}
.list li a{display:block;padding-left:16px;background:#1a94fa url(../images/list.png) no-repeat 12px 16px;font-size:16px;line-height:40px;height:40px;border-bottom:1px solid #fff;color:#fff;}
.list li a:hover{color:#fff;background:#ff9000 url(../images/list.png) no-repeat 12px 16px;}
.list .hover a{display:block;padding-left:33px;color:#fff;background:#ff9000 url(../images/list.png) no-repeat 12px 16px;font-size:16px;line-height:40px;height:40px;border-bottom:1px solid #dddddd;}
.list dl{margin:0;padding:0;list-style:none;*margin-top:-12px;}
.list dl dt{}
.list dl dt a{background:#fff;display:block;height:35px;line-height:35px;border-bottom:1px solid #eee;padding-left:20px;font-size:12px;}
.list dl dt a:hover{background:#fff;font-size:12px;font-weight:normal;color:#f30;}
.list li dl .hover a{color:#f30;font-size:12px;font-weight:normal;background:#fff;}


.side2{padding-top:12px;}
.side2 li,.side2 li a{width:244px; height:42px; float:left; background:#48a9fb url(../images/side2.png) no-repeat 215px 16px; display:block; color:#fff; border-bottom:3px solid #fff; font-size:18px; line-height:42px; text-indent:20px;}
.side2 li a:hover{background:#ff9000 url(../images/side2.png) no-repeat 215px 16px;}
.side2 li a span{ font-family:arial; font-weight:100; text-transform:uppercase; font-size:12px;}


/*#######  main  ######*/
.main1,#main1,#main{width:741px; height:auto; float:left; margin-left:19px; overflow:hidden}
#main1_top{width:741px; height:auto; float:left; overflow:hidden}
.main2{width:741px; float:left}



.zhong_ge{width:1px; height:230px; float:left; background:url(../images/zhong_ge.jpg) no-repeat; margin:50px 24px 0px 24px; overflow:hidden}


/*############  main1_tit  ############*/
.main1_tit{width:741px; height:50px; line-height:40px; float:left; background:url(../images/product.jpg) no-repeat bottom;  overflow:hidden}
.ny_title{font-size:16px; padding-left:8px; color:#1680d6}
.main1_txt{width:741px; height:auto; float:left; line-height:30px; padding-top:12px; overflow:hidden}
.fh_more{float:right; padding-right:10px; line-height:45px;}











/*#####  more_gd首页更多  #####*/
.more_gd{float:right; padding-right:2px;}
#more_gd{width:50px; height:25px;}


/*###  列表123  ###*/
.toplist{margin:3px;padding:0;list-style:none;background:url(../images/dotnum.gif) no-repeat top left;}
.toplist li{line-height:30px;height:30px;padding-left:16px;border-bottom:1px dashed #e5e5e5;}
.toplist li span{float:right;color:#999;}
.topcate{margin:10px;padding:0;list-style:none;}
.topcate li{line-height:30px;height:30px;border-bottom:1px solid #F0F0F0;}
.topcate li a{display:block;width:90%;height:30px;padding-left:30px;}
.topcate li a:hover{color:#fff;background:#318ADD url(../images/ico_arr.gif) no-repeat top left;}
.topcate .hover{line-height:30px;height:30px;border-bottom:1px solid #F0F0F0;background:#318ADD url(../images/ico_arr.gif) no-repeat top left;}
.topcate .hover a{color:#fff;}

/*###  新闻内页newslist  ###*/
.newslist{margin:0;padding:0;list-style:none;}
.newslist li{line-height:30px;height:30px;font-size:12px;font-family:微软雅黑;border-bottom:1px dashed #e4e4e4;clear:both;}
.newslist li a{font-family:微软雅黑;font-size:12px;}
.newslist .intro{font-size:12px;color:#999;line-height:30px;padding:0 0 20px 0;}
.newslist .mid{line-height:15px;height:15px;overflow:hidden;}
.newslist li span{float:right;color:#999;font-family:verdana;font-size:12px;}

/*###  产品内页photolist  ###*/
.title{font-size:14px;font-weight:bold;border-bottom:1px solid #f0f0f0;line-height:30px;height:30px;margin:0 0 15px 0;}
.photolist{margin:0;padding:0;list-style:none;width:100%;overflow:hidden;}
.photolist li{float:left;display:block;overflow:hidden;background:#f3f3f3;margin:0 6px 12px 6px;width:173px; height:230px;}
.photolist li img{width:160px;display:block;padding:0px; margin:0px auto; text-align:center;}
.photolist li div{width:160px;height:30px;line-height:30px;font-size:12px;display:block;text-align:center;padding:0;}
.photolist li a{font-weight:bold;}
.photolist li a .ph_div{width:160px; height:130px; background:#f3f3f3; margin:0px auto; margin-top:7px; text-align:center; overflow:hidden}
.photolist li p{line-height:22px;padding:0 0 10px 10px;margin:0;}

.phototop{margin:10px 0 0 15px;_margin:20px 0 0 25px;padding:0;list-style:none;width:630px;height:160px;overflow:hidden;clear:both;}
.phototop li{float:left;display:block;overflow:hidden;background:#f3f3f3;margin:0 15px 20px 5px;}
.phototop li img{width:120px;display:block;padding:2px;margin:5px;background:#fff;}
.phototop li div{width:120px;height:30px;line-height:30px;font-size:12px;display:block;text-align:center;padding:0 6px;}








/*######  wy_pinglun评论  ######*/
.wy_pinglun{width:99%; height:auto; float:left; padding-top:12px;}
.pinglun_tit{width:743px; height:31px; float:left; background:url(../images/main1_tit.jpg) no-repeat; line-height:20px; margin-bottom:12px;  overflow:hidden}

.rphuati{border-top:5px solid #cd2a2f; font-size:16px; padding:10px 0px; border-bottom:1px dashed #b5b5b5; text-indent:15px;}

/*#####  search内页高级搜索  #####*/
.hsearch{margin:0 5px;padding:0;list-style:none;}
.hsearch li{padding:0 0 10px 0;}
.hsearch li div{line-height:30px;color:#999;}
.hsearch .ip{border:1px solid #ccc;padding:6px 0 2px 0;margin:0;height:18px;vertical-align:middle;}
.hsearch .w{width:98%;overflow:hidden;}
.hsearch .bnt{width:80px;height:30px;background:#3a3e4a; border-radius:10px;line-height:25px;font-size:14px;color:#fff;cursor:pointer;}







#topad{width:958px;margin:0 auto;padding:10px;border:1px solid #BDD6E7;background:#F9FDFF;display:none;}
#topad ul{margin:0;padding:0;list-style:none;}
#topad ul li{float:left;width:25%;line-height:28px;height:28px;overflow:hidden;font-family:arial;color:#333;}
#topad ul li span{font-family:宋体;margin:0;padding:0;font-size:12px;}
#topad .ad{position:absolute;clear:both;margin:-21px 0 0 944px;}









/*list*/
.list_page{text-align:center;margin:10px;display:block;}
.list_page:after{content:" ";display:block;height:0;clear:both;visibility:hidden;overflow:hidden;}
.list_page ul{list-style:none;margin:0;padding:0;display:inline-block;vertical-align:bottom;}
.list_page ul li{display:inline-block;border:solid 1px #ddd;border-radius:4px;}
.list_page ul a{color:#333;padding:8px 12px;line-height:18px;display:block;transition:all 1s cubic-bezier(0.175, 0.885, 0.32, 1) 0s;background:#fff;}
.page_group ul{border-right:solid 1px #ddd;border-radius:4px;}
.page_group ul li{border-right:none;border-radius:0;float:left;}
.page_group ul li:not(:first-child):not(:last-child){border-radius:0;}
.page_group ul li:first-child{border-radius:4px 0 0 4px;}
.page_group ul li:last-child{border-radius:0 4px 4px 0;}
.page_group ul li a:hover{background:#1680d6;border-radius:0; color:#fff;}
.page_group ul .active a{background:#1680d6;border-radius:0; color:#fff;}

/*buy tips*/
#sdcms_buy{background:#FFFBF9;color:#333;border:1px solid #FACFBA;padding:5px 10px;}
#sdcms_buy .point{color:#f00;font-family:verdana;margin:0 2px;}
#sdcms_buy .buytip{cursor:pointer;}
